'Serious Seven': Local health experts identify high-risk locations for COVID-19

TULSA, Okla. — The Tulsa Health Department is advising the public to take precautions at high-risk locations for COVID-19, known as the "Serious Seven," including gyms, weddings, house gatherings, bars, funerals, faith-based activities and other small events.

Health experts said these locations are where people are most likely to contract the virus because of the close settings in these environments.

For those who choose to attend these settings, health experts are encouraging the public to wear masks, socially distance and wash their hands often.
